    ***For any "EDGE" players listed the rule of thumb is to drop them a level in expected production from where they are listed if you start them as a regular linebacker instead of in a specific "Edge" or "OLB" slot in your league. This is due to the inconsistent nature of production for these players being sack dependent for the majority of their points. If your league has an "Edge" or "OLB" slot to plug them in to then everyone takes the same risk putting those players in that slot each week, however if you choose to use these players in a regular linebacker slot there's a good chance they don't get a sack and you end up with little to no points from them.

    They are a boom or bust option when used in a regular linebacker slot. Keep that in mind as you play Shaq Barrett or Whitney Mercilus, there will be weeks where they don't have any sacks and it won't be pretty if you started them in a regular linebacker slot and your opponent started a guy like KJ Wright in that same slot when KJ gets his usual 4-8 tackles and you're down that many fantasy points in just that one player to player matchup. We've already seen multiple weeks where both Mercilus and Barrett did nothing at all and if you played them in a regular linebacker slot it might have cost you a win. Buyer beware.***
